Preparation checklist for moving day

Good preparation helps any removal service work more efficiently. It also reduces the risk of last-minute problems. Even if you have booked a full service, there are still several things you can do ahead of time to make the day easier.

Useful preparation checklist:

  • Sort through belongings and decide what to keep, donate, or dispose of
  • Pack non-essential items in advance
  • Label boxes by room and content type
  • Separate valuables and important documents for personal transport
  • Defrost fridges and freezers if they are being moved
  • Disconnect appliances safely where appropriate
  • Reserve parking or check access arrangements if needed
  • Protect floors, corners, and fragile surfaces if requested
  • Keep a box of essentials for the first night in the new property

It is also worth measuring larger furniture if you know the new property has narrower hallways, tighter stairs, or a different layout. A bed frame, sofa, or wardrobe may need to be dismantled before moving, and knowing that ahead of time saves stress on moving day.

Preparing well does not mean doing everything yourself. It means giving the removal team the best possible start so they can handle the physical work efficiently and safely.

What affects removal pricing

Many customers want to know what determines the cost of using a removal company. The answer usually depends on the size and complexity of the move rather than a single fixed figure. Because no two jobs are exactly the same, it is sensible to request a tailored quote based on your own requirements.

Common pricing factors include:

  • The size of the property and the number of rooms
  • The volume and weight of the items being moved
  • Distance between the pickup and destination addresses
  • Access issues such as stairs, lifts, or narrow entrances
  • Parking restrictions or loading challenges
  • Whether packing materials or packing labour are included
  • Any dismantling, reassembly, or specialist handling needed
  • Whether the move is local, regional, or further afield

For smaller jobs, a man and van style removal may be more suitable. For larger family homes or office moves, a bigger vehicle and a larger crew may be required. The best way to avoid misunderstandings is to explain your move accurately from the start. That includes mentioning basement storage, loft access, bulky furniture, or items that are unusually fragile or awkward.

Frequently asked questions

How far in advance should I book a removal company?

It is usually wise to book as early as possible, especially if you are moving on a busy date such as a weekend, month-end, or school holiday period. Early booking gives you more flexibility and helps the removal company plan the right crew and vehicle for your move.

Can removal companies help with flats and apartments?

Yes. Many moving teams regularly handle flats, maisonettes, and apartment moves. It is important to mention stairs, lifts, parking, and any shared access details so the job can be planned properly.

Do I need to pack everything myself?

Not necessarily. Some people prefer full packing support, while others only want help with fragile or difficult items. Many companies offer flexible packing options so you can choose the level of support that suits your move.

What if I only need to move a few items?

Smaller moves can often be handled with a man and van style service. This is useful for single items, student moves, partial loads, or collections and deliveries within South Woodford and nearby areas.

Can a removal company help with office equipment?

Yes. Office removals often include furniture, IT equipment, archive boxes, and other business items. It is helpful to label items clearly and mention any sensitive equipment in advance.

Should I mention parking or access issues before booking?

Absolutely. Parking, stairs, narrow roads, or limited loading space can all affect the moving plan. The more accurate information you provide, the more smoothly the move is likely to go.
